An elite gravel and mountain bike racer, Wilson was a rising star in the cycling world. In early 2022, she had achieved significant victories in a number of races, including the Sea Otter Classic Fuego 80K and Belgian Waffle Ride California. But that May, her life was cut short by Kaitlin Armstrong, who ignited an international manhunt when she fled the country.
